Conclusion Summary
Compliance Inspector Jessica Graham investigated the allegation that four children were left unattended in a classroom due to miscommunication between 2 teachers, Alexis Courtney & Britney Herbert at approximately 7:55 AM this morning (June 30th). The children were left unattended for about 1 minute. The children left alone were Child A (21- months- old), Child B (19 -months- old), Child C (18- months- old) and Child D (16-months-old). This allegation is substantiated based on the following rule violation. 5 CSR 25-500.182(1)(D)1. which states: "Infants and toddlers shall have constant care and supervision. Home monitors or commercial devices marketed to reduce the risk of Sudden Infant Death Syndrome (SIDS) shall not be used in place of supervision while children are napping or sleeping." AND 5 CSR 25-500.112(1)(A) which states: "Birth Through Two (2) Years. Groups composed of mixed ages through two (2) years shall have no less than one (1) adult to four (4) children, with no more than eight (8) children in a group." On July 7, 2023, Karley Berner, caregiver stated that Lexi Courtney, caregiver, stepped out the classroom for approximately one minute leaving four children, ages 16-months-old to 21-months-old unattended. Lexi said that she was in the classroom with four children and caregiver Britney Herbert. Lexi saw a parent walk in the front door and was going to step out and talk with her. She told Britney that she was stepping out but Britney did not respond. Once Lexi was in the office, caregiver Leona Hill came in asked who was in Lexi's room with the toddlers because Britney was in the infant room. The two caregivers stepped out of the room without the other knowing, leaving the toddlers unattended. Karley said that training will be conducted for all caregivers on supervision and ratios and well as face to name counting.
